Sea stock is trading -37.25% below its average target price of $59.73 after marking a 3.5% during today's evening session. Analysts are giving the large-cap None company an average rating of buy and target prices ranging from $32.0 to $145.0 per share.
Sea has an average level of shares sold short, at 7.7% of its total share float. The stock's short ratio (also called days to cover) is 3.13. The company's insiders own 11.22% of its outstanding shares, which indicates a strong alignment between management and shareholder interests.
Institutional investors own 62.7% of Sea's shares, which indicates they have a high level of confidence in the company.
Institutions Invested in Sea
Date Reported | Holder | Percentage | Shares | Value |
---|---|---|---|---|
2023-09-30 | Baillie Gifford and Company | 5% | 26,137,417 | $979,630,377 |
2023-09-30 | FMR, LLC | 4% | 21,686,487 | $812,809,522 |
2023-09-30 | Blackrock Inc. | 3% | 16,212,531 | $607,645,654 |
2023-09-30 | Sands Capital Management, LLC | 3% | 16,119,943 | $604,175,456 |
2023-09-30 | Tiger Global Management, LLC | 2% | 11,702,820 | $438,621,688 |
2023-09-30 | Price (T.Rowe) Associates Inc | 2% | 11,226,560 | $420,771,463 |
2023-09-30 | Capital Research Global Investors | 2% | 10,356,685 | $388,168,549 |
2023-09-30 | Atreides Management, LP | 1% | 7,084,934 | $265,543,323 |
2023-09-30 | State Street Corporation | 1% | 6,299,463 | $236,103,870 |
2023-09-30 | Morgan Stanley | 1% | 6,069,772 | $227,495,051 |